Transaction 42ecc99c61dda367039ba835b792637954a9fecbb46d4c9885f08a80b56646ba
1 Input
1 Output
-
42ecc99c61dda367039ba835b792637954a9fecbb46d4c9885f08a80b56646ba:0
- value
- 66725
- script pubkey
- OP_0 OP_PUSHBYTES_20 94af22db3cf9ff984c2afb4a56c3bc20088bb971
- address
- bc1qjjhj9keul8lesnp2ld99dsauyqyghwt36kzfs7